Amber Rose wore an electric Ruffle Top Neon Patchwork Dress by New York based brand Pavon by Luz and Victoria for a recent outing:

The cute, 80′s inspired cotton/spandex dress is only $62 and features eye catching colors like neon pink, blue, green, and yellow. She accessorized her affordable outfit with $130 neon orange Nooka Mercury Sunglasses…
…and Barbie like pink peep toe pumps:
This look is a bit over the top, but I love it on her. The bold hues complement her blonde buzz cut, colorful tattoo, and skin tone:
